I've been a fan of GSB's beer since a group of us wandered into the Bay Shore tasting room many years ago. The building had been an aircraft warehouse and the only seating they had was a couple of old airline seats! Fast forward to today and GSB has opened a second location in Lindenhurst with a full-service kitchen and a full bar. A group of us came here for dinner because we heard the food was really good, and it didn't let us down. We were seated immediately. Our server took great care of us all night. The food lived up to its billing, my favorite being the Spicy Tuna Crispy Rice Tots (gluten free too!) Burgers were good and the teenager we brought devoured a giant pretzel and a pizza. This restaurant has a full bar but, being pumpkin season, we had to have a pumpkin beer with a cinnamon sugar rim. If there's any downside to this place, it's that it's noisy for dinner. Like a Phoenix rising from the ashes, Great South Bay Brewery has completely transformed an old abandoned bank, originally built in the 1930s, into a brewpub that is completely original yet still retains much of the charm of the era from which it was built. With multiple areas to hang out and enjoy a cold one, and a menu with a ton of great options, this place is another great addition to the Lindenhurst downtown and brewery scene.
